LIDAR‐assisted feedforward individual pitch control of a 15 MW floating offshore wind turbine
Abstract Nacelle‐mounted, forward‐facing light detection and ranging (LIDAR) technology can deliver benefits to rotor speed regulation and loading reductions of floating offshore wind turbines (FOWTs) when assisting with blade pitch control in above‐rated wind speed conditions.
